Understanding Truck Accident Compensation: What It Covers

courtroom

When it comes to understanding truck accident compensation, it’s important to grasp what it encompasses. This type of settlement is designed to cover a wide range of costs and losses incurred as a result of a trucking incident. It typically includes medical expenses for injuries sustained in the accident, ranging from minor auto accident injuries to more severe, long-term disabilities. Additionally, truck accident compensation may also cover lost wages due to time missed at work, as well as any future earnings potential affected by the incident.

In terms of broader impacts, this compensation can extend to non-economic damages such as pain and suffering, emotional distress, and reduced quality of life. Moreover, in cases of wrongful death, survivors may be eligible for additional settlements to cover funeral expenses, loss of companionship, and other related losses. Navigating the Process: Steps to Secure Fair Compensation After a Truck Accident

courtroom

Navigating the process of securing fair compensation after a truck accident can seem daunting, but understanding the steps involved can help victims and their families secure what they deserve. The first step is to ensure immediate medical attention for any injuries sustained. Documenting the incident thoroughly is crucial—gathering evidence such as police reports, witness statements, and photos of the scene and damages.

Next, it’s important to consult with an experienced legal professional specializing in truck accident compensation.
